How to Get Quick Home Loan Approval in Tucson
Securing a mortgage doesn’t have to be a slow and stressful process. By taking the right steps and working with a lender who prioritizes efficiency, you can move through the approval process with ease.
The first step to speeding up home loan approval is getting pre-approved before you start shopping for a home. Pre-approval means your lender has already reviewed your finances, including your credit score, income, and debt-to-income ratio. With a pre-approval letter in hand, you’ll show sellers that you’re a serious buyer, and your loan is less likely to face unexpected hurdles during the closing process.
Choosing the right lender is also essential. Not all lenders work at the same pace, and some specialize in quick home loan approval in Tucson. Look for a mortgage provider with a reputation for fast processing times, strong communication, and a streamlined application process. Many lenders now offer digital mortgage applications that allow you to upload documents electronically, reducing paperwork delays and speeding up approval.
The Role of Credit and Financial Readiness
Your credit score plays a significant role in how quickly you can get approved for a home loan. Lenders use credit scores to assess risk, and higher scores often result in faster approvals. If your credit score is strong, lenders may approve your application with fewer additional requirements, speeding up the process.
If you’re planning to apply for a mortgage soon, reviewing your credit report in advance is a smart move. Check for any errors or discrepancies that could slow down your approval. Paying off outstanding debts and avoiding new credit applications in the months leading up to your mortgage application can also improve your chances of quick home loan approval in Tucson.
In addition to credit, your financial documents should be in order before applying. Lenders require proof of income, tax returns, bank statements, and employment verification. Gathering these documents in advance prevents unnecessary delays and ensures you can submit a complete application right away.
Choosing the Right Loan for Fast Approval
Some types of home loans come with faster approval times than others. Conventional loans typically close more quickly than government-backed loans like FHA or VA loans, as they have fewer regulatory requirements. If you’re eligible for multiple loan options, discussing your needs with a lender can help you choose the best option for quick home loan approval in Tucson.
For buyers looking for an even faster process, some lenders offer same-day or 24-hour pre-approvals, allowing you to submit offers quickly. If you’re refinancing, a streamlined refinance program may be an option, reducing the need for extensive documentation and appraisals.
The Importance of a Smooth Appraisal and Underwriting Process
Even with fast pre-approval, the appraisal and underwriting process can impact how quickly your loan is fully approved. A home appraisal is required for most mortgage loans to ensure the property’s value aligns with the loan amount. Delays in scheduling the appraisal can slow down your loan approval, so working with a lender that prioritizes fast appraisals is key.
Underwriting is another critical step in the process. This is where the lender reviews all your financial details and ensures you meet all loan qualifications. Choosing a lender with an efficient underwriting team can significantly reduce the time it takes to get from approval to closing.
If your loan requires additional conditions—such as verification of employment or explanations for certain financial transactions—responding promptly to lender requests will help keep things moving forward. Staying in close communication with your lender ensures that no steps are missed and that your loan remains on track for a quick home loan approval in Tucson.
How to Avoid Common Delays in Home Loan Approval
There are several common reasons why mortgage approvals get delayed, but knowing what to watch for can help prevent setbacks. Missing or incomplete paperwork is one of the most frequent issues that slow down approval. Double-checking that all required documents are submitted accurately can make a big difference.
Changes in financial status can also impact loan approval. Major purchases, job changes, or new lines of credit can raise red flags for lenders and potentially slow down the process. Once you’ve applied for a mortgage, maintaining financial stability until the loan is finalized is the best approach.
Working with an experienced real estate agent can also help keep things on schedule. Agents who understand the mortgage process can help coordinate with lenders, title companies, and other parties involved in the transaction, ensuring that everything runs smoothly.
Finalizing Your Quick Home Loan Approval in Tucson
As your closing date approaches, reviewing your loan documents carefully ensures there are no last-minute surprises. Your lender will provide a closing disclosure that outlines all the details of your mortgage, including interest rates, loan terms, and closing costs. Reviewing this document promptly and addressing any questions with your lender can prevent delays at the final stage.
Being prepared on closing day is just as important. Bringing the necessary identification, proof of funds for closing costs, and any other required documentation will help ensure a smooth and efficient closing process. Once all paperwork is signed and finalized, you’ll officially have your home loan approved and be ready to move into your new Tucson home.
